│║      Description :                                             ║ │
│║                                                                ║ │
│║        O' Italy; how thee have delighted my ears               ║ │
│║        lately, with a veritable slew of excellent              ║ │
│║        melodic Metal; a brand of music they are well-          ║ │
│║        known for, in the vein of ELVENKING and RHAPSODY        ║ │
│║        OF FIRE; Power Metal, and everything about it           ║ │
│║        that may be progressive or symphonic, has always        ║ │
│║        had a special place in my heart. Italy's                ║ │
│║        DRAGONHAMMER belt out a seemingly typical brand         ║ │
│║        of Power Metal, that is nevertheless littered           ║ │
│║        with progressive flourishes, and contains               ║ │
│║        symphonic atmospherics and interludes.                  ║ │
│║                                                                ║ │
│║        The first song, "The End Of The World", begins          ║ │
│║        as such; an epic and melodic power metal track          ║ │
│║        not too dissimilar to STRATOVARIUS, and                 ║ │
│║        showcases Max's impressive vocal range; in the          ║ │
│║        chorus, I am hearing striking vocal similarities        ║ │
│║        to that of ELVENKING, and also some equally             ║ │
│║        impressive lead guitar and keyboard work. "The X        ║ │
│║        Experiment" takes on a most-welcomed progressive        ║ │
│║        vibe. A powerful and aggressive, yet slow-tempo         ║ │
│║        opening riff makes way for a thoroughly heavy           ║ │
│║        track overlaid with strong CHILDREN OF BODOM-           ║ │
│║        like keyboard melodies; riff wise speaking, much        ║ │
│║        of the song is a pounding gallop. Halfway               ║ │
│║        through I was immediately struck by a highly            ║ │
│║        DREAM THEATER-esque series of flourishes. The           ║ │
│║        album drives forward in a much heavier direction        ║ │
│║        in "Escape" that begins deceptively thrashy, but        ║ │
│║        one is soon enough greeted by rather avant-             ║ │
│║        garde-sounding keyboard that gradually pads out         ║ │
│║        the song to a mellow, mid-tempo Soft Rock               ║ │
│║        passage. Soon enough, Max's wails give way to           ║ │
│║        something far more metallic, and the lays down a        ║ │
│║        much more bombastic series of riffs following a         ║ │
│║        return to the previous motif.                           ║ │
│║                                                                ║ │
│║        Quite possibly one of the most 'progressive-            ║ │
│║        sounding' track on the album is "The Others",           ║ │
│║        which strives to keep a relatively upbeat and           ║ │
│║        unmistakably heavy atmosphere and deals with,           ║ │
│║        admittedly, cliche topics, but the lyrics are           ║ │
│║        nonetheless honest and hit home. Here I also            ║ │
│║        find some of the more beautiful melodies                ║ │
│║        contained within the record, especially in the          ║ │
│║        keyboard sections. Lastly, the last track on the        ║ │
│║        record is also my favorite; "Last Solution"             ║ │
│║        begins with an infectiously groovy and catchy           ║ │
│║        riff that is soon backed by a strange keyboard          ║ │
│║        recording. Among the guitars and vocals, the            ║ │
│║        chord progressions are what get me; melodious,          ║ │
│║        uplifting and effective. Naturally, the chorus          ║ │
│║        vocals are equally as soaring as the guitar and         ║ │
│║        keyboard melodies, and the song features an             ║ │
│║        excellent solo.                                         ║ │
│║                                                                ║ │
│║        Not necessarily one of the most unique Power            ║ │
│║        Metal bands I have ever heard, but I would not          ║ │
│║        go as far as to use the term generic, and               ║ │
│║        definitely not a bad album, which contains the          ║ │
│║        features that every Power Metal listener looks          ║ │
│║        for.                                                    ║ │
